TMAG5110-Q1 Description

The TMAG5110-Q1 and TMAG5111-Q1 are 2-dimensional, dual Hall-effect latches operating from a 2.5V to 38V power supply. Designed for highspeed and high-temperature motor applications, these devices are optimized for applications leveraging rotating magnets. TMAG5110-Q1 Key Features

  • AEC-Q100 qualified with the following results
  • Device temperature grade 1: -40°C to 125°C ambient operating temperature range
  • Device HBM ESD classification Level H3A
  • Device CDM ESD classification Level C6
  • Functional Safety-Capable
  • Documentation available to aid functional safety system design
  • 2D sensing with planar and vertical hall sensors
  • Inherent quadrature independent of magnet
  • Two functional options available
  • TMAG5110-Q1: independent 2D outputs
